Alan Robertovich Khugayev (Russian: Алан Робертович Хугаев; born 31 August 1991) is a Russian football midfielder. He plays for FC Dynamo Stavropol.
He made his debut in the Russian Second Division for FC Kavkaztransgaz-2005 Ryzdvyany on 10 April 2013 in a game against FC Dagdizel Kaspiysk.[1]
